你查询的IP:[117.22.139.15]  地理位置:中国–陕西–西安

最新查询123.232.136.187 116.196.102.77 123.128.175.5 123.101.47.35 202.112.200.15 124.42.207.235 121.76.19.107 116.196.87.35 124.126.244.10 117.22.139.15 202.91.176.20 124.126.223.242 123.8.193.177 58.82.114.64 114.80.37.55 121.201.144.215 119.18.224.66 58.66.100.49 117.21.142.148 123.242.134.46 119.2.227.136 203.223.97.194 58.240.184.254 202.74.8.143 125.171.173.67 202.92.108.226 60.63.6.104 202.14.236.240 119.48.184.169 118.228.153.249 58.32.123.38